Silvana (she/her) is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W) in New Jersey and serves as the Supervision Program Director. She earned her Master of Social Work from Widener University and her bachelor’s degree from Stockton University, where she also completed a minor in Gerontology. She is an NASW-approved clinical supervisor in New Jersey and provides supervision to therapists working toward clinical licensure.
She has extensive experience providing therapy to children, adolescents, and adults with a range of diagnoses including depression, PTSD, mood disorders, ADHD, psychotic disorders, Autism Spectrum Disorder, OCD, and personality disorders. Her background includes years of intensive in-community (IIC) work with youth and providing social work services to the geriatric population in assisted living. Silvana supervises college interns in our Intensive In-Community (IIC) program, where they gain hands-on experience practicing as behavioral assistants. Silvana also conducts biopsychosocial assessments for the IIC program.
She is especially passionate about supporting individuals experiencing anxiety and chronic illness (e.g., connective tissue disease, arthritis, terminal illness). Silvana draws from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), Gestalt Therapy, Person-Centered Therapy, Emotionally Focused Therapy, Motivational Interviewing, and mindfulness approaches.
